Job Description

The Advanced Practice Provider (NP or PA) is responsible for operating as an advanced clinical provider delivering comprehensive diagnostic, therapeutic, and preventative healthcare services to patient panels. The role ensures the successful execution of complete physical examinations, diagnostic testing evaluations, and specialized treatment prescribing regimens while focusing on patient-centered recovery and safety.

Required Qualifications * Master’s or Doctoral degree in Advanced Practice Nursing (for NPs) or a Master's degree from an accredited Physician Assistant track (for PAs).

  • Active, unrestricted Advanced Practice Provider (CRNP or PA) license in the state of Georgia.

  • National Board Certification in respective clinical specialization (Family, Adult-Gerontology, or Acute Care Medicine).

Preferred Skills * Deep clinical diagnosis capability, technical procedural skills, and independent decision-making qualities.

  • Excellent communicative empathy and structural capability to direct patient health literacy.

Responsibilities Duties:

Key Responsibilities * Coordinate and execute patient healthcare evaluations, taking comprehensive medical histories and managing acute and chronic conditions.

  • Prepare detailed treatment blueprints, ordering labs, diagnostic radiographic scans, and coordinating specialist referrals.

  • Prescribe pharmacologic therapeutics, controlled substances, and medical equipment devices according to state practice acts.

  • Coordinate with collaborating primary physicians, medical assistants, and regional specialist networks.

  • Monitor ongoing treatment outcomes and promptly address adverse reactions or lack of patient clinical progress.

  • Maintain absolute accuracy within Electronic Health Records (EHR), satisfying all documentation and clinical reporting guidelines.
